[發明專利]基于縱向聯邦學習的模型更新方法、裝置、設備及介質有效
| 申請號: | 202010105420.1 | 申請日: | 2020-02-20 |
| 公開(公告)號: | CN111325352B | 公開(公告)日: | 2021-02-19 |
| 發明(設計)人: | 裴勇;鄭文琛 | 申請(專利權)人: | 深圳前海微眾銀行股份有限公司 |
| 主分類號: | G06N20/00 | 分類號: | G06N20/00;G06F16/9535;G06Q30/02;G06F21/62 |
| 代理公司: | 深圳市世紀恒程知識產權代理事務所 44287 | 代理人: | 晏波 |
| 地址: | 518000 廣東省深圳市前海深港合作區前*** | 國省代碼: | 廣東;44 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 基于 縱向 聯邦 學習 模型 更新 方法 裝置 設備 介質 | ||
本發明公開了一種基于縱向聯邦學習的模型更新方法、裝置、設備及介質。方法包括:接收到模型更新請求,從聯盟鏈中選擇第一業務節點和第二業務節點,從第一業務節點中抽取第一用戶標識,從第二業務節點中抽取第二用戶標識;若第一用戶標識與第二用戶標識匹配,則發送匹配結果至第一業務節點和第二業務節點,以使第一業務節點和第二業務節點分別將業務數據中的用戶產品評分矩陣進行分解,獲得第一用戶矩陣和第二用戶矩陣;發送數據交換指令至第一業務節點和第二業務節點,以交換第一用戶矩陣和第二用戶矩陣中的用戶隱向量并更新模型。本發明提高模型更新的準確性。
技術領域
本發明涉及金融科技(Fintech)技術領域,尤其涉及基于縱向聯邦學習的模型更新方法、裝置、設備及介質。
背景技術
近年來,互聯網金融科技(Fintech)的飛速發展,越來越多的技術(大數據、分布式、區塊鏈Blockchain、人工智能等)應用在金融領域。
為了保證金融業務更好的推廣,金融機構通常會根據用戶數據和用戶特征等,學習用戶的喜好和興趣,然后將用戶感興趣的產品和信息等推薦給用戶;在金融機構推薦系統剛上線或者金融機構推薦系統中上線新的金融產品時,往往面臨著數據量不足,用戶特征稀疏等問題,由于缺少用戶數據,模型無法充分學習到用戶喜好,金融機構推薦系統中訓練的模型不夠準確,會導致推薦效果差。
發明內容
本發明的主要目的在于提出一種基于縱向聯邦學習的模型更新方法、裝置、設備及介質,旨在當前產品推薦時,由于用戶數量較少建立的推薦模型不準確,從而導致是推薦效果差的技術問題。
為實現上述目的,本發明提供一種基于縱向聯邦學習的模型更新方法,所述基于縱向聯邦學習的模型更新方法包括如下步驟:
從聯盟鏈中選擇第一業務節點和第二業務節點,從第一業務節點中抽取第一用戶標識,從第二業務節點中抽取第二用戶標識;
若所述第一用戶標識與所述第二用戶標識匹配,則發送匹配結果至第一業務節點和第二業務節點,以使第一業務節點和第二業務節點分別將業務數據中的用戶產品評分矩陣進行分解,獲得第一用戶矩陣和第二用戶矩陣;
發送數據交換指令至第一業務節點和第二業務節點,以使第一業務節點和第二業務節點交換所述第一用戶矩陣和所述第二用戶矩陣中的用戶隱向量,獲得更新的業務數據;
在檢測到第一業務節點與第二業務節點數據交換完成時,發送模型更新請求至第一業務節點和第二業務節點,以使第一業務節點與第二業務節點分別根據各自更新的業務數據進行模型更新,獲得第一損失值和第二損失值;
接收第一業務節點發送的第一損失值和第二業務節點發送的第二損失值,處理所述第一損失值和所述第二損失值,獲得累積損失值,在所述累積損失值小于預設收斂閾值時,發送模型更新完成提示至第一業務節點和第二業務節點。
在一實施例中,所述接收第一業務節點發送的第一損失值和第二業務節點發送的第二損失值,處理所述第一損失值和所述第二損失值,獲得累積損失值,在所述累積損失值小于預設收斂閾值時,發送模型更新完成提示至第一業務節點和第二業務節點的步驟之后,所述方法包括:
在接收評分預測請求時,獲取所述評分預測請求對應的場景標識;
在所述業務場景標識為第一場景標識時,將所述評分預測請求發送至第一業務節點,以使所述第一業務節點將第一業務數據輸入至更新后的第一模型,獲得第一訓練結果,將所述第一訓練結果中的第一訓練評分進行處理,獲得第一預測評分;
在所述業務場景標識為第二場景標識時,將所述評分預測請求發送至第二業務節點,以使所述第二業務節點將第二業務數據輸入至更新后的第二模型,獲得第二訓練結果,將所述第二訓練結果中的第二訓練評分進行處理,獲得第二預測評分。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于深圳前海微眾銀行股份有限公司,未經深圳前海微眾銀行股份有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202010105420.1/2.html,轉載請聲明來源鉆瓜專利網。





